CONTROL DEVICE FOR WORK MACHINE AND WORK MACHINE EQUIPPED WITH THE SAME
To provide a control device for a work machine capable of suppressing a decrease in work efficiency caused by an increase in the load on one actuator in work in which two actuators are operated simultaneously, and a work machine equipped with the same.SOLUTION: By using a target flow rate of hydraulic oil to a first actuator 11 according to a first operation and a target flow rate of hydraulic oil to a second actuator 12 according to a second operation, a controller 50 of a control device calculates a target value of an output-related value regarding an output of a pump 10, and performs ratio control when the target value exceeds an upper limit value. Ratio control is a control that adjusts the output-related value below the upper limit value by making a correction to reduce the target flow rate to a large load actuator, and increases the ratio of the target flow rate to a small load actuator to the target flow rate to the large load actuator compared to before modification when one of the first actuator 11 and the second actuator 12 is the large load actuator with a relatively large load and the other is the small load actuator with a relatively small load.SELECTED DRAWING: Figure 5
